Clinical Decision Support Systems Market Research, In-Depth Analysis, Key Players


The global clinical decision support systems market is expected to reach USD 1,752.0 million by 2023 from an estimated USD 1,001.9 million in 2018, growing at a CAGR of 11.8%. Growth in the clinical decision support systems market can primarily be attributed to government support & initiatives, growing incidence of medication errors, rising prominence & usage of big data and mhealth tools, high returns on investment for CDSS solutions, and growing adoption of cloud computing in healthcare are driving the growth of this market.




Product deployments; product launches, enhancements, and integrations; agreements, collaborations, and partnerships; acquisitions; and expansions were some of the strategies adopted by players from 2014 and 2018. The key players that adopted these strategies include Cerner Corporation (US), McKesson Corporation (US), Epic Systems Corporation (US), MEDITECH (US), Philips Healthcare (Netherlands), Wolters Kluwer Health (US), Hearst Health (US), Elsevier B.V. (Netherlands), International Business Machines (IBM) (US), and Allscripts Healthcare Solutions, Inc. (US).

Wolters Kluwer Health is the leading player in the clinical decision support systems market. The company offers a wide range of CDSS solutions. The company has a prominent position in the market owing to its large customer base and user-friendly solutions. The firm’s standalone CDSS solutions and integrated CDSS solutions provide informed and updated information to its end users. The company has a presence in more than 180 countries which include the US, the Netherlands, Brazil, Germany, Italy, France, Belgium, and the UK.

Zynx Health is another major player operating in the clinical decision support systems market. The company has empowered thousands of healthcare organizations and clinicians to align their clinical decision support, strategies, and workflows around the standardization and infusion of evidence-based vital information and experience-based best practices. The company has a prominent presence in the US and serves more than 1,700 hospitals. The company caters to the needs of physicians, nurses, and clinicians with evidence-based decision support.

Elsevier is one of the leading players in the clinical decision support systems market. The company has over 100 years of experience in providing its customers with advanced CDSS solutions and services. The firm is a part of RELX Group plc, a provider of information solutions for professional customers across industries. The company focuses on organic strategies like agreements, collaborations, and partnerships to enhance its foothold in the market. These strategies enable Elsevier to offer new features and updates to its customers. For instance, in 2018, VHL Alliance (VHLA) (US) collaborated with Elsevier to provide new content and module on Von Hippel-Lindau (VHL) disease.

Some of the other players competing in this market include Cerner Corporation (US), McKesson Corporation (US), Epic Systems Corporation (US), MEDITECH (US), Philips Healthcare (Netherlands), International Business Machines (IBM) (US), and Allscripts Healthcare Solutions, Inc. (US).
